Main Ingredients
- 1 (1-1/2 to 2 pound) salmon fillet, skin removed
- Salt and freshly ground black pepper
- Paul Prudhomme Magic Salmon Seasoning
- 1/2 – 3/4 cup pesto (homemade or store bought)
- 1/2 cup sun-dried tomatoes packed in oil, roughly chopped
- 1 6 ounce jar marinated artichoke quarters, roughly chopped
- 1/2 cup Kalamata olives
- Lots of crumbled feta cheese
- Halved cherry tomatoes to taste
Recipe Steps
- Place salmon on a parchment lined baking sheet. You’ll need a piece of parchment big enough to fold over the top of the fish as well as being underneath.
- Sprinkle salmon with sal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ste. Sprinkle lightly with Paul Prudhomme Magic Salmon Seasoning.
- Cover fillet with pesto, top with chopped sun dried tomatoes, artichoke hearts, olives and lastly crumbled feta cheese.
- Bake in a 400 degree oven for 20 – 25 minutes. Remove from oven and open parchment (be careful of the steam…it’s hot). Top with cherry tomatoes, serve, and ENJOY!
